from components.ijvm import ijvm
class Ram:
def __init__(self,components,size):
self.data=dict()
self.lastAddr=size-1
self.c=components
def loadRamFile(self,filepath):
"""
Load a Ram file into self.data
"""
data=dict()
addr=0
f=open(filepath,"r")
for line in f.readlines():
line=line.rstrip() # remove \n
if line in ijvm:
data[addr]=int(ijvm[line])
else:
try:
value=int(line,0)
except:
raise ValueError("Invalide RAM entry: Address {} value {}".format(addr,line))
if value>255:
raise ValueError("Ram contain values that does not fit in a byte: value {} at address {}".format(value,addr))
data[addr]=value
addr+=1
f.close()
self.data=data
def write(self):
"""
Write data to memory based Mic-1 architecture
"""
addr=self.c["MAR"] # Fetch address
if addr>self.lastAddr or addr<0:
raise ValueError("You get out of the ram by trying to set a value at address {}, max address is {}".format(addr,self.lastAddr))
elif self.c["MDR"] >=2**32:
raise ValueError("You try to write a the value {} at address {} but this value does not fit in a int".format(self.c["MDR"],addr))
#### Split bytes and write ####
self.data[addr+3]=self.c["MDR"] & 0xFF
self.data[addr+2]=self.c["MDR"]>>8 & 0xFF
self.data[addr+1]=self.c["MDR"]>>16 & 0xFF
self.data[addr]=self.c["MDR"]>>24 & 0xFF
###############################
def read(self):
"""
Read data from memory based Mic-1 architecture
"""
addr=self.c["MAR"] # Fetch address
if addr>self.lastAddr or addr<0:
raise ValueError("You get out of the ram by trying to get value at address {}, max address is {}".format(addr,self.lastAddr))
elif not(addr in self.data):
return(0)
#### Combine bytes ####
value=self.data[addr]<<24|(self.data[addr+1]<<16)|(self.data[addr+2]<<8)|(self.data[addr+3])
#######################
return(value)
def fetch(self):
"""
Fetch next byte from memory based Mic-1 architecture
"""
addr=self.c["PC"]
if addr>self.lastAddr or addr<0:
raise ValueError("You get out of the ram by trying to get value at address {}, max address is {}".format(addr,self.lastAddr))
elif not(addr in self.data):
return(0)
return(self.data[addr])
def getData(self):
"""
Get RAM data (usefull for unit tests)
"""
return(self.data)
def setData(self,data):
"""
Set RAM data (usefull for unit tests)
"""
self.data=data
